抵抗算力集中的挖矿算法
挖矿机是实物,就是台计算机,算力是指运算的性能,具体算什么,简单说就是算一个随机数,算数能算出什么实物啊,就是算出一个数。
Ⅱ 什么是挖矿和Ethash算法
简单的说挖矿就是通过计算机贡献的算力获得相应的回报,Ethash算法是基于一个大的、瞬时的、任意生成的、形成DAG(Dagger-part)的资料组规定,尝试解决它一个特定的约束,部分通过区块标题散列来决定
Ⅲ rx470显卡挖矿算力21.5mh/s,那么换算成一天算力是多少T
显卡现在挖不出来比特币的。你这个算力是以太坊的算力。计算方法也不对
Ⅳ 挖矿疑问解答:挖矿为什么用显卡不用cpu
没说CPU不能挖啊,最开始都是用CPU挖,但是随着对挖矿算法的深入研究,大家发现原来挖矿都是在重复一样的工作,而CPU作为通用性计算单元,里面设计了很多诸如分支预测单元、寄存单元等等模块,这些对于提升算力是根本没有任何帮助的。
另外,CPU根本不擅长于进行并行运算,一次最多就执行十几个任务,这个和显卡拥有数以千计的流处理器差太远了,显卡高太多了,因此大家慢慢针对显卡开发出对应的挖矿算法进行挖矿。
以BTC为例,它最基本的算法原理就是,把已有的10分钟内的所有交易作为一个输入,加上一个随机数,当10分钟内所有交易记录加上你的这个随机数计算出一个SHA256的hash。里面几乎都是整数运算,这个根本就像是为显卡特别打造一样,显卡非常适合这种无脑性算法,流处理器数目越多约占优势。
就Hash计算而言,它几乎都是独立并发的整数计算,GPU简直就是为了这个而设计生产出来的。相比较CPU可怜的2-8线程和长度惊人的控制判断和调度分支,GPU可以轻易的进行数百个线程的整数计算并发(无需任何判断的无脑暴力破解乃是A卡的强项)。
OpenCL可以利用GPU在片的大量unified shader都可以用来作为整数计算的资源。而A卡的shader(流处理器)资源又是N的数倍(同等级别的卡)
不过到了后来大家发现,显卡还是太弱了,直接上ASIC大规模堆ALU单元就能极大程度提升算力,巴掌大的算力板的算力已经是显卡的好几十倍,所以现在比特币不用专门的ASIC矿机根本挖不动。
尽管后期的币种LTC所使用的Scrypt算法还引入了大量相互依赖的、随机的访存指令,当Footprint足够大时,还会在GPU的L2级别、甚至TLB级别出现大量的缓存失效,从而产生更多的DRAM访问,以弱化矿机(ASIC/FPGA)相较于GPU在整数运算性能上的优势,但是依然被人针对性研发出矿机,目前也只有专门矿机才能挖。
不过像第二代虚拟货币(比如说是ETH、ZEC这种)由于吸取了前辈们被爆算法的经验,在挖掘算法上做了更加特别优化,防止出现无脑的运算,对于显存要求特别高,因此可以有效抵抗矿机的入侵。
也因为ETH这种只能靠显卡挖矿,造成了2017年下半年开始的显卡涨价潮、缺货潮,很多矿主都卖了成千张显卡回去组建矿机挖掘这些虚拟货币。
久而久之,大家都认为CPU不能挖矿,其实只是效率、效益太低了而已。
Ⅳ 比特币挖矿到底在计算什么
要知道挖矿到底在计算什么,首先得知道比特币的本质及产生的过程。比特币是基于网络的电子货币,实际是互联网的一串代码,依靠算法计算得出。挖矿是完成算法的过程,也是生产比特币的唯一方式。而且由于算法规定,比特币目前只有2100万个。
1、挖矿既能生产比特币,又能保障交易信息
类似于,一个数学系统包含2100万个数学题,需要通过庞大的计算量不断的去寻求这个每个数学题的特解。另外,特解是唯一的。
下面来具体解释挖矿,从作用来说,挖矿不仅可以增加比特币货币供应,而且还可以保护比特币交易安全、防止欺诈交易。从过程来说,比特币网络是一个点对点的支付系统,任何人都可以通过交易程序进行交易。
为了确保交易过程被如实记录,就需要“矿工”这个角色来负责记录比特币交易信息,这个时间间隔是10分钟,矿工中记账最好的交易记录就会被打包存储到一个新的区块中,相应的矿工也会得到一定数量的比特币奖励。
2、挖矿过程极其复杂,非人力所能为
具体的流程如下,当某一个矿工监听到这笔交易时,首先会对交易信息进行验证。通过验证的交易则会被矿工记录下来,保存在自己的数据库里面。全世界可能有成千上万个矿工在进行同一件事,但在每十分钟内,只有一个矿工有权创建新的区块,使自己记录的交易信息被大家所承认并永久地存储下来。
接下来,矿工们就需要争夺记账权,这是一场算力竞赛的比拼,其核心是用计算机完成大量的计算任务,找到一个超难的随机数,这个随机数就是第一段所说的方程特解,最先算出正确随机数的矿工胜出。根据游戏规律,一个矿工获得记账权的几率与其算力占全网算力之和的比例成正比。换句话说,找到该随机数的概率相当于将一亿个骰子扔出,最后骰子总和小于1亿零50。因此,挖矿需要大量的计算机,安装特定的算法软件,日夜重复运行,非人力所能为。
3、比特币挖矿其实就是“村民记账”
可能还是有网友不懂,那就举个例子。在一个村里,村民之间经常会发生借款行为,哪怕写了字据也有违约的风险。那么,在每次村里有借款行为发生的时候,就用村里的大喇叭告知大家,所有的村民(矿工)就在自己的账簿里记下所有交易记录。
Ⅵ 挖矿所消耗的算力最终用到了哪里
从廉价电力到集中采矿作业,我国的资源环境为比特币矿商提供了多项优势。近年来,比特币矿商们在新疆和内蒙古等煤炭丰富的地区利用廉价电力来扩大业务,这些地区可以说是一些世界领先的采矿公司的创始人的家园。
随着比特币价格的攀升,加入比特币挖矿业务的人群越来越多,相应的,挖矿消耗的能源也越来越多。很显然,我国政府也意识到了这一点。
根据文件要求,监管者要求地方政府采取与电价、土地使用、税收和环境保护相关的措施来指导比特币矿工退出该业务。根据外媒报道,监管监管部门出台关停政策主要是担心其中所涉及的洗钱和金融风险,但过高的电力消耗也是不可忽视的因素。从原理上来说,比特币采矿消耗大量电力的原因在于,每生产一个新比特币都需要通过高性能计算机执行的加密过程来解决复杂的数学难题。挖掘计算过程用于在区块链中验证比特币交易来确保安全,而缺点就是要消耗大量的能源。
Ⅶ XBIT算力存证方式挖矿相比于传统方式有什么特点
算力存证挖矿是新出来的一种比特币挖矿方式,相比于传统挖矿方式的特点是:
一、高算力
截止2019年11月,XBIT团队已战略签署算力达6000P,占全网算力6%以上,每日挖矿获取比特币上百枚,算力总价值超十亿。
二、高品质
XBIT团队合作矿场均执行统一的矿机准入标准,目前只接受比特大陆、嘉楠耘智、比特微、芯动科技等知名矿机品牌商的主流型号接入申请。矿机实际的算力与功耗都必须经过严格的测试检验,为XBIT用户提供矿机品质和算力保障。
三、多机型
XBIT团队成员结合自身传统金融投资经历和技术经验,自主开发设计出多机型融合算法,创新的将市面上多种主流矿机与存证相对应,开具出算力存证——XBIT。用户可持有XBIT获取挖矿收益,或在BuyBit平台随时交易买卖。
四、全球化
XBIT 团队在全球范围内战略合作10+专业矿场
每座合作矿场都经过XBIT统一标准的严格审核
专业运维团队7*24小时确保矿机运行稳定
五、真实性
每一个XBIT均与矿机算力1:1对应,算力接入后,会由币印、鱼池、蜘蛛等知名矿池进行信息披露,并通过公告予以公示,用户可通过平台公布的相关算法,计算出XBIT开具存证的真实数量。
六、高效能
用户成功购买XBIT即刻开始挖矿。前期的矿机部署、安装、测试等工作均已完成,并经过了XBIT团队统一标准的严格审核和验收。用户持有XBIT即刻开始挖矿,挖矿收益按每小时计算,T+1结算。XBIT提供便捷高效的比特币挖矿途径,为用户节约了大量的时间成本。
七、强支撑
XBIT与交易平台BuyBit深度绑定合作,保障交易深度,用户实现秒级交易,即买即卖,为XBIT用户带来简单高效、公开透明、安全健康的算力交易体验。
Ⅷ 什么是挖矿和 Ethash 算法
新出来的挖矿木马,用你的显卡挖矿呢。我前几天也中招了,去论坛反馈,工作人员给我的方法
可以先手动操作,方法如下:
1、将原Ethash文件夹删掉,并建立一个相同名称的文件夹,然后设置该文件夹的属性为【只读】
2、全盘搜索一下Deploy64以及RBCEntry.dll文件,然后用毒霸的文件粉碎把他们粉碎掉